Quinte West OPP – Disturbance at Front Street Store

In Police Blotter

On Tuesday January 14, 2020, at 2:45 p.m. officers from the Quinte West detachment of the Ontario Provincial Police (OPP) responded to a disturbance reported at a retail store on Front Street in Trenton. One suspect was arrested at the scene and another suspect was spoken to by Police and released unconditionally.

Adrian BROSE, 23 years old, from Brighton has been charged with the following offences:
Assault Peace Officer
Resist Peace Officer
Fail to Comply with Probation Order

The accused was released on an undertaking and is scheduled to appear on February 13th, 2020, at the Ontario Court of Justice in Belleville.
